Taxonomic Classification

Rank Bavarian Pine Vole Ocellate Topeshark
Kingdom same Animalia (Animals) Animalia (Animals)
Phylum same Chordata (Chordates) Chordata (Chordates)
Class Mammalia (Mammals) Chondrichthyes (Cartilaginous Fish)
Order Rodentia (Rodents) Carcharhiniformes (Ground Sharks)
Family Cricetidae Triakidae
Genus Microtus Hemitriakis
Species Microtus bavaricus Hemitriakis complicofasciata

Evolutionary Relationship

Bavarian Pine Vole and Ocellate Topeshark share a common ancestor at the Phylum level: Chordata. (Chordates)
